Why Compare PDF Files?
PDF comparison is useful whenever you need to verify what changed between two versions of a document. Legal reviews, policy revisions, technical specs, and editorial workflows all depend on spotting differences quickly and accurately.

Three Ways to Compare PDFs
Side by Side Comparison
Both PDFs render at the same scale and scroll together. This is the fastest way to inspect layout shifts, changed pages, or formatting differences.
Overlay Diff
Overlay mode stacks one PDF on top of the other. Adjust opacity and blend mode to expose layout changes, shifted graphics, or visual edits.
Text Diff
Text Diff extracts lines from both PDFs and compares them using an LCS-based approach. Additions are green, deletions are red, and changed words are highlighted in amber.
